List of flights cancelled from Gujarat amid airport closures

Rajkot: Seven airports in Gujarat have been closed for civil aviation following the issuance of a Notice to Airmen (NOTAM) till 5:29 am of May 15th by the Government of India. In response, all major airlines have issued advisories confirming the cancellation of flights to and from these airports.

Here is a list of flights that have been cancelled from the respective airports:

Rajkot Airport:
Air India flights to Delhi and Mumbai, including return flights, have been cancelled. IndiGo has also suspended flights between Rajkot and Bengaluru, Delhi, Goa, Hyderabad, and Mumbai.

Bhuj Airport:
Air India flights to Delhi and Mumbai have been cancelled. Alliance Air has also cancelled its Bhuj–Mumbai flight, and Star Air flights between Bhuj and Ahmedabad are suspended.

Keshod Airport:
Alliance Air flights connecting Keshod with Ahmedabad and Diu have been cancelled.

Jamnagar Airport:
The Air India flight to Mumbai from this Indian Air Force-owned airport has been cancelled.

Porbandar Airport:
SpiceJet flights between Porbandar and Mumbai have been cancelled.

Kandla Airport:
SpiceJet flights from Kandla to Mumbai are also cancelled.

Mundra Airport:
Operations at the privately-owned Mundra Airport, managed by the Adani Group, are suspended in compliance with the NOTAM.

Naliya Air Force Station:
As it is an Air Force station, there are no civilian flight operations from this airport. However, in the latest NOTAM, this airbase was also included.

In addition to these closures, flight operations across other airports in Gujarat have been affected as a total of 24 airports have been shut nationwide. As of 3 PM today, five flight departures from Ahmedabad Airport have been cancelled. These include flights to Chandigarh, Jodhpur, Bhuj, Belagavi, and Kishangarh. Of these, except for Belagavi, all destinations fall under the NOTAM restrictions.
